On Sunday, May 8th, the Weidenpesch racecourse announces the big charity race day in favor of the Cologne Child Protection Association for the 81st Gerling Prize, Gr. 2, not only a sporting highlight, but also a social highlight.

The traditional Cologne race, endowed with 70,000 euros over 2,400 meters, is also the start of the newly founded GERMAN RACING Champions League series, in which the best German gallopers will compete. Three of the eleven top-class races take place in Cologne. In addition to the 81st Gerling Prize on Sunday, these are also the 181st Oppenheim Union Race on June 19 and the 54th Europe Prize on September 25.
